Vidyadhara
Vidyadhara, singular vidyadhara; plural vidyadharas; from Sanskrit vidyā “knowledge” and dhara “bearer,” literally “bearer of knowledge.” In Hindu and Buddhist cosmology, vidyadharas are a class of semi-divine beings noted for mastery of knowledge, arts, and magical powers. They are often described as inhabitants of mountainous or celestial regions and as able to travel between heaven and earth.
